Abstract
This work presents the comparison of hybrid carrier Pulse Width Modulation (PWM) techniques for the chosen three phase Cascaded Multi Level Inverter (CMLI). In this paper, a CMLI is controlled with Sinusoidal PWM technique with Alternative Phase Opposition and Disposition and Carrier Overlapping (APOD + CO), Alternative Phase Opposition and Disposition and Phase Shift (APOD + PS), Alternative Phase Opposition and Disposition and Variable Frequency (APOD + VF), CO + VF, CO + PS, Phase Disposition and Variable Frequency (PD + VF), PS + PD, PS + VF , APOD + PD and CO + PD and the variation of Total Harmonic Distortion (THD) in the outputs is observed for various modulation indices m a . Simulation is performed using MATLAB-SIMULINK. It is seen that sinusoidal reference with PS+PD provides output with relatively low distortion. CO+VF PWM strategy is found to perform better since it provides relatively higher fundamental RMS output voltage and relatively lower stress on the devices.
